Question about Lilliput screen
Hey there,
I just got done installing a lilliput 7in touch screen to a EVO mobile workstation which is powered by a 350 watt unsure of the Amps inverter. Now when I power the screen up, the screen gets lines through it. Exact same as when you are watching TV and see a computer screen with lines running throught it. The lines are slow moving and annoying. Now. I was powering the monitor with the same 12 volt wire that is running to the inverter. After I noticed the lines. I took and made a new 12v wire for the monitor from the battery. Now, the ground is still hooked up to the one that is running to the inverter. The inverter is hooked directly to the battery. Now, I'm wondering as I think about it, should I make a new ground for the monitor also?? Is there a problem with the inverter not pushing out enough power for the video card (just an thought). I also heard about breaking the ground prong off of the plug on the inverter.
The serial (VGA) cable running from the lilliput to the computer doesn't have a filter on it. (Again another thought). Doesn't change if the car is running either. I hooked up an extension cord to the computer to test it and it works fine with no lines going through the monitor.
What is causing my monitor to do this and what are some possible fixes? I was going to start the process of eliminaton, but for one that gets expensive and a pain in the ***.
